How they compare
Jordan currently reports 4.04 % change on previous year against 3.89 % change on previous year in Cape Verde, a difference of 0.15 % change on previous year.
The two have swapped places 15 times across 32 shared years of data; in 1977 it was Cape Verde ahead.
Cape Verde ranks 122nd and Jordan ranks 120th of 157 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Cape Verde averaged higher in 3 and Jordan in 1.

About this data
The year-on-year percentage change in Money, Seasonally adjusted (Depository Corporations Survey, Domestic currency). Computed from consecutive annual observations; years either side of a gap are skipped rather than bridged.
